Randy - I've built my share of SR's ;) I know what it takes to do consecutive 10 sec. 1/4mi. passes


trbob13 wrote:
juniors black VE build from JMR Garage. used to be Tarmac Motorsports. if you go on youtube, theres a video from the last se-r convention in GA. jun had his b14 on the dyno. its a frickin monster. i also didnt say that he has a shot on it. im not sure what size though


I was at the convention. I'm not going to comment on JMR/Tarmac. I dont' want to clutter your thread up.

His customers B14 laid down around 270whp. That won't get you anything but 12's based on vehicles weight, regardless of driver skill. A 150hp shot would get you CLOSE, but unless he's added a bottle since the convention and had it tuned, he's not seeing 10's with it.
